Guidelines for selecting the right mix of managed and self-managed components in a warehouse architecture.
A practical, evergreen guide to balancing managed and self-managed warehouse components, focusing on governance, scale, cost, security, and performance to sustain reliability and agile analytics over time.
Published July 27, 2025
Facebook X Reddit Pinterest Email
In modern data warehousing, organizations increasingly blend managed services with self-managed components to optimize control, cost, and capability. The decision hinges on aligning the architecture with business priorities, data velocity, and expertise. Managers must map data domains to service models that deliver predictable performance while preserving flexibility for experimentation. A well-balanced approach minimizes vendor lock-in and allows teams to swap technologies as needs evolve. Consider the tradeoffs between managed components that accelerate delivery and self-managed systems that offer deeper customization. By starting with clear objectives and constraints, you establish a foundation for sustainable growth that survives changing data paradigms and regulatory requirements.
Start by enumerating the core workloads your warehouse must support, from batch processing to real-time streaming analytics. For each workload, decide whether a managed service or a self-managed solution better serves reliability, latency, and throughput goals. Factor in organizational domains such as data governance, security, and operational maturity. Establish guardrails for data quality and lineage to ensure consistent results regardless of where processing happens. Evaluate how data engineers interact with the stack, including development velocity, debugging ease, and cross-team collaboration. The outcome should be a doctrine that guides deployment choices and fosters a culture of responsible experimentation without compromising governance.
Evaluate cost, control, and capability across the portfolio.
A practical balance emerges when you separate strategic, high-stability workloads from experimental or niche capabilities. Managed components shine for core data ingestion, durable storage, and standardized analytics that require minimal maintenance. Self-managed modules excel where customization, advanced performance tuning, or unique regulatory considerations demand closer control. The key is to codify policies that protect data throughout its lifecycle while enabling teams to innovate within safe boundaries. Establish clear ownership for decisions on upgrades, feature access, and incident response. A disciplined approach reduces friction when integrating new tools and helps maintain a predictable operational tempo across disparate environments.
ADVERTISEMENT
ADVERTISEMENT
The governance layer plays a pivotal role in this mix. Implement centralized policy enforcement, access controls, and auditing that span both managed and self-managed elements. Define consistent metadata schemas and data catalogs so analysts can locate and trust data regardless of its origin. Monitor lineage, quality indicators, and cost metrics in a unified dashboard to surface anomalies quickly. When teams understand the implications of their choices on governance and risk, they make more deliberate tradeoffs. The architecture then becomes a living framework rather than a set of isolated components, easing future migrations and consolidations.
Align security, compliance, and data quality standards.
Cost is not only about price tags but also about total ownership and flexibility. Managed services typically reduce operational labor but may incur higher ongoing usage fees or data egress charges. Self-managed solutions can lower per-unit costs for large-scale workloads but demand more staffing and tooling investments. A sound plan quantifies upfront setup, ongoing maintenance, and potential refactoring needs. Consider the total cost of change when replacing or upgrading components, including migration downtime and compatibility efforts. Beyond dollars, quantify risk exposure, such as vendor dependence, data residency constraints, and continuity plans. A transparent model helps stakeholders understand the true value of each choice.
ADVERTISEMENT
ADVERTISEMENT
Capability considerations extend beyond raw performance. Managed offerings often come with built-in resilience, patching, and compliance features that reduce risk exposure. Self-managed deployments grant deeper customization, which can be crucial for specialized analytics methods or industry-specific requirements. Assess interoperability with existing ecosystems, including data virtualization layers, orchestration platforms, and BI tools. Ensure that your chosen mix supports scalable governance, clear data ownership, and the ability to reproduce results across environments. The aim is to create a portfolio that offers speed where it matters and precision where it counts, without sacrificing maintainability.
Design for resilience, scalability, and future evolution.
Security and compliance considerations should drive the architecture, not follow it. When selecting managed components, leverage providers’ built-in controls for encryption, access management, and audit trails. For self-managed parts, implement rigorous security practices, including segmentation, key management, and vulnerability remediation processes. Harmonize security controls across both domains so that authentication, authorization, and encryption are consistent. Regulatory obligations often impose penalties for gaps, so design with defensibility in mind: document decisions, retain immutable logs, and enforce data minimization. Regularly test incident response plans and disaster recovery capabilities to confirm resilience. A trustworthy warehouse rests on the clarity and enforcement of its security posture.
Data quality and lineage are the connective tissue that keep a mixed architecture trustworthy. Create a unified data catalog that tags data products with lineage, quality scores, and stewardship assignments. Implement automated validation checks at ingestion points and during transformations to detect drift early. When issues arise, automated lineage tracing should reveal the upstream source and responsible teams quickly. Align data quality thresholds with business semantics, so analysts understand what constitutes acceptable accuracy and timeliness. With clear provenance, teams can responsibly combine signals from managed and self-managed components, preserving confidence in analytics outcomes.
ADVERTISEMENT
ADVERTISEMENT
Create a repeatable decision framework and culture.
Resilience is a shared responsibility between managed and self-managed layers. Use managed services to absorb routine failures and provide rapid failover, while self-managed components should incorporate robust retry logic, idempotent operations, and graceful degradation. Plan capacity with elasticity in mind, forecasting peak loads and designing for concurrent users. Auto-scaling policies, caching strategies, and data partitioning schemes must be tuned to minimize latency during growth surges. Document thresholds and escalation paths so operators know how to react to anomalies. Regular drills and tabletop exercises build muscle for navigating unexpected disruptions while preserving data integrity.
Evolution requires deliberate decoupling and clear interfaces. Favor modular designs that isolate processing stages and data stores, enabling teams to swap components without rewriting downstream logic. Establish API contracts, schema versioning, and compatibility tests that protect downstream analytics from breaking changes. Embrace a phased migration approach, beginning with non-critical workloads to appreciate performance implications and operational costs before full-scale rollout. A thoughtful roadmap helps stakeholders visualize the path from current state to future capabilities, reducing anxiety about change while sustaining momentum.
A repeatable framework helps teams navigate complex mix decisions without endless meetings. Start with a set of criteria that weigh a component’s maturity, governance alignment, and total cost of ownership. Include criteria for data latency, team expertise, security posture, and regulatory alignment. Use scoring to compare candidates across each category, then summarize how tradeoffs affect business outcomes like time-to-insight and risk exposure. Document the rationale for every major choice to build organizational memory and accountability. Over time, this framework becomes part of the company’s operating manual, guiding both new projects and ongoing optimization efforts.
Finally, cultivate a culture of continuous learning and disciplined experimentation. Encourage cross-functional squads to pilot hybrid configurations, measure outcomes, and share learnings publicly within the organization. Provide training on both managed services and self-managed technologies so teams can assess tradeoffs with confidence. Foster collaboration between data engineers, security analysts, and data stewards to ensure decisions reflect diverse perspectives. As data strategies evolve, keep the architecture adaptable, maintain robust governance, and preserve a bias toward reliable, scalable analytics that deliver lasting business value.
Related Articles
Data warehousing
A practical exploration of surrogate and natural keys, detailing when to employ each, how they interact, and how hybrid approaches can strengthen data integrity, performance, and scalability across evolving data warehouse schemas.
-
July 15, 2025
Data warehousing
Organizations should design retention and lifecycle policies that balance practical data value with regulatory compliance, cost efficiency, risk management, and ethical considerations across data domains and processes.
-
July 26, 2025
Data warehousing
Effective privacy management in data warehouses blends regulatory understanding, technical controls, and culture, ensuring lawful data retention, minimal exposure, and sustainable governance across diverse data environments and teams.
-
July 19, 2025
Data warehousing
This evergreen guide explains how to structure multi schema data warehouses so autonomous teams can innovate, collaborate, and scale without colliding, while maintaining governance, discoverability, and performance across diverse products.
-
July 19, 2025
Data warehousing
Building robust dataset dependency graphs empowers teams to rapidly assess impact, orchestrate automated data rebuilds, and sustain data quality across evolving analytics ecosystems with scalable governance and provenance.
-
August 08, 2025
Data warehousing
A practical guide to designing, governing, and sustaining a unified master data layer that serves diverse departments, supports accurate analytics, and reduces data silos across multiple warehouse zones.
-
August 12, 2025
Data warehousing
Navigating schema evolution and backward compatibility in modern data warehouses demands disciplined governance, robust tooling, and proactive collaboration to sustain data quality, accessibility, and analytic velocity across dynamic pipelines.
-
August 08, 2025
Data warehousing
This article outlines practical, scalable methods for designing an internal certification program that standardizes data engineering competencies within data warehouse teams, fostering consistent performance, governance, and knowledge sharing across the organization.
-
August 06, 2025
Data warehousing
A practical, evergreen guide detailing measurable strategies, standards, and actions to reduce energy use, emissions, and waste in data pipelines and warehouse operations while preserving performance and resilience.
-
July 31, 2025
Data warehousing
Data skew and hotspots can throttle parallel workloads; this evergreen guide explores practical, scalable techniques to identify, balance, and optimize data distribution, scheduling, and resource allocation for resilient analytics pipelines.
-
July 29, 2025
Data warehousing
A practical, evergreen guide detailing how organizations merge varied data marts into a cohesive enterprise warehouse, aligning governance, architecture, and analytics to unlock trusted, scalable insights for decision making.
-
August 11, 2025
Data warehousing
A practical, evergreen guide detailing how to design a scalable metrics catalog with clear definitions, precise calculation methods, accountable owners, and timely freshness checks for sustainable data governance.
-
July 16, 2025
Data warehousing
Designing a staged deprecation plan requires clarity, fairness, and measurable timelines that respect users’ workflows while balancing product evolution, risk control, and the organization's long-term strategic interests over time.
-
August 08, 2025
Data warehousing
A structured evaluation approach helps organizations gauge future upkeep, scalability, and adaptability of transformation frameworks, ensuring sustainable value while mitigating technical debt and operational disruption across large enterprise environments.
-
July 18, 2025
Data warehousing
A practical exploration of reusable data transformation abstractions, detailing design patterns, governance practices, and implementation strategies that simplify integration, improve maintainability, and accelerate analytics initiatives across diverse data ecosystems.
-
July 14, 2025
Data warehousing
Federated governance in data management seeks equilibrium between centralized, enforceable standards and flexible, team-driven autonomy, ensuring data quality, consistency, and rapid adaptation to evolving business needs across diverse domains and tooling ecosystems.
-
July 30, 2025
Data warehousing
Archived datasets often lie dormant, yet occasional retrievals demand fast access. This evergreen guide explores strategies to reduce cold object latency, balancing cost, performance, and data integrity across storage tiers, caching, and retrieval workflows in modern data warehouses.
-
August 07, 2025
Data warehousing
Building robust data transformation orchestration requires a disciplined approach to partial failures, strategic retries, and strict idempotency to maintain data integrity, ensure consistency, and reduce operational risk.
-
July 19, 2025
Data warehousing
This evergreen guide explores how schema awareness, metadata richness, and adaptive planning collaborate to deliver runtime efficiency, cost savings, and robust performance across diverse data workloads and evolving analytics needs.
-
August 12, 2025
Data warehousing
This evergreen guide explores durable, scalable approaches to unify data semantics across distributed warehouses, leveraging canonical models, synchronization protocols, governance, and automation to prevent drift and misinterpretation across regions.
-
August 12, 2025